## Tuning

The receipt mailer (Almsgate) batches donation receipts and sends through the Thornquay relay. On-call: if the queue backs up, resist the urge to crank batch size — the relay rate-limits per connection, and bigger batches just mean bigger retries. Scale worker count first, then shorten the flush interval. Dedupe window must stay longer than the retry horizon or donors get duplicate receipts, which generates tickets. All knobs live in one place and are read at worker start. Current production values follow.

tuning table, kajop-yafof:
QUOTAS = {
    "wenath": 10,
    "ulaael": 5,
}

**Handover: Driftline webhook retries**

Taking over from me on Driftline delivery: retries use exponential backoff with jitter, capped attempts, then dead-letter. Receivers must treat deliveries as at-least-once; we sign every attempt, including retries, so replay detection relies on the delivery ID plus signature, not timing. Nothing in the retry path mutates the payload, which matters for your signature review. One known gap: 429 responses are retried like 5xx. The retry configuration currently deployed to production is reproduced below.

config for tagaf-bawif:
[norok]
host = norok.ordinworks.local
user = norok_svc
database = norok_prod

We are taking an inventory write-down on the Veltrix connector range this quarter. Roughly a third of warehoused stock is obsolete following the spec change. Finance has booked the charge; no impact on your commission structures. Remaining Veltrix units will be discounted for clearance — push them through the Norbay and Telmira accounts first. Do not commit to new Veltrix orders beyond quarter-end. Forecasts should assume the replacement line ships next cycle. The reasoning behind this timing appears below.

internal memo for yafof-tageg: Lamionix Works plans to raise the Briix list price by 9 percent in October.